Section 01

Neighborhood Overview

Located in the Clear Lake area of Houston, the venue is situated near the well-traveled El Camino Real corridor, providing straightforward access from major regional arteries like I-45. The surrounding neighborhood is primarily suburban, characterized by residential developments and proximity to significant aerospace and education hubs. Visitors typically arrive by private vehicle, as the region is not highly walkable for those staying outside the immediate vicinity. Parking is generally managed through designated lots on-site, though capacity can tighten during high-volume tournament weekends.

The nearest major airport is William P. Hobby Airport (HOU), which is typically a 20 to 25-minute drive depending on local traffic conditions. For those arriving from further afield, George Bush Intercontinental (IAH) is also an option but requires significantly more time, often upwards of an hour. Rideshare services are readily available throughout the area, though having your own vehicle remains the most practical strategy for managing team gear and equipment. We recommend arriving at least 30 minutes before your scheduled start time to account for potential congestion in the parking lots during peak tournament hours.

Section 08

Weather & Seasons

❄️

Winter

Winters are mild and generally pleasant, with temperatures rarely dipping into freezing territory. Visitors should pack light layers, as afternoons can feel quite warm while mornings remain crisp. It is an ideal season for outdoor sports as the heat is significantly reduced compared to the rest of the year.

🌱

Spring & early summer

This is a prime season for outdoor events, characterized by blooming landscapes and warm, comfortable temperatures. However, the humidity begins to rise as summer approaches, so staying hydrated is essential. Light, breathable clothing is recommended for both players and spectators to remain comfortable throughout the long days.

☀️

Mid-summer

Summer in Houston is intense, with high temperatures and significant humidity that define the local climate. Athletes must prioritize water intake and frequent breaks in the shade to manage the heat. Spectators should plan to wear lightweight fabrics and bring along cooling towels or personal fans for relief.

🍂

Fall season

Fall brings a welcome decline in temperature and humidity, creating some of the best weather for youth sports. The air is often clear and refreshing, making outdoor activities much more enjoyable for everyone involved. It is a popular time for tournaments, so anticipate larger crowds and higher hotel demand.

📅

Rain & snow

Rain showers can occur at any time, often arriving as brief but heavy afternoon thunderstorms. While snow is extremely rare, it can cause significant travel disruptions when it does occur. Always keep a compact umbrella or rain jacket in your gear bag just in case of sudden weather changes.
